How much do sales manager plastics j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 8, 2026, the average yearly pay for sales manager plastics in Decatur, GA is $74,053.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$43,900.00 and $94,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a sales manager plastics?

A Sales Manager Plastics is a professional responsible for overseeing the sales operations of plastic products or materials, such as raw polymers, resins, or finished plastic goods. They develop sales strategies, manage client relationships, and lead a team of sales representatives to meet or exceed revenue targets. Their role often requires deep knowledge of the plastics industry, market trends, and technical specifications of plastic products. Additionally, they collaborate with production, marketing, and logistics teams to ensure customer satisfaction and business growth.

What are the typical challenges faced by a sales manager plastics, and how can they be addressed?

Sales Managers in the plastics industry often navigate challenges such as fluctuating raw material prices, evolving environmental regulations, and intense competition. To address these, it is important to maintain strong supplier relationships, stay informed about industry trends, and proactively communicate with both clients and internal teams. Additionally, leveraging data analytics and CRM systems can help identify market opportunities and streamline the sales process, while ongoing training ensures the team remains adaptable in a dynamic market.

At Spectrum Plastics Group, a DuPont Business (SPG), with brands like Spectrum, Liveo™, and Donatelle, is a global supplier of design and development services, engineered medical components and value-added assemblies for the medical device and contract manufacturing industries.  With a footprint that includes (19) manufacturing sites around the world, SPG provides precision extruded plastic and silicone solutions, injection molded components, balloons, laser processing, medical packaging and complex catheter assemblies to manufacturers and premier medical device brands, primarily in the medical device and life science market segments. Together with our customers, we work to improve lives and drive healthcare innovation. 

Scope of the Role:

Reporting to the Global Sales Leader for Healthcare Solutions the Medical Devices Sales Leader will be instrumental in leading the Medical Devices business at the North America regional level.  This sales leadership position will have commercial responsibility in the following primary operational areas: sales team management, sales strategy deployment, pipeline management and forecasting, customer service, market targeting, and product management excellence. The role is accountable for driving year-over-year profitable net revenue growth, with a strong emphasis on the regular deliverables required to winning and onboarding new business, managing order handling that results in ultimate customer success, and forecasting that provides accurate and timely demand data to inform resource planning.  The role leads a regional  team of Enterprise Sales Leaders, Key Account Managers, and Regional Business Managers who oversee inside sales, account/house account management, business continuity management, and customer service operations. Success in this role requires a strong collaborative relationship with the strategic pricing team, the manufacturing sites and all other functional groups.
